云客秀建站,微信小程序,抖音小程序,百度小程序,支付宝小程序,app,erp,crm系统开发定制
在孝感前端切图外包工作中,适配各类页面字体是一项重要任务。字体选择和适配直接影响到页面的美观度和用户体验。下面是一些关于如何巧用`font-family`来适配各类页面的要点:
1. **了解字体家族**:
- 了解字体家族(如serif、sans-serif、monospace等)的特点和适用场景。
- 选择字体时,考虑字体的可读性、美观性和与页面内容的契合度。
2. **使用系统默认字体**:
- 对于中文,通常使用`"Microsoft Yahei"`或`"SimSun"`(宋体)作为默认字体,它们在大多数Windows系统中都有安装。
- 对于英文,`"Arial"`、`"Helvetica"`和`"sans-serif"`是常见的默认字体选择。
3. **指定字体权重**:
- 根据字体在页面中的重要性(如标题、正文、强调文本等),指定不同的字体权重(如`bold`、`normal`等)。
- 使用`font-weight`属性来设置字体的粗细。
4. **考虑字体加载性能**:
- 尽量使用系统默认字体或通用字体,以减少字体加载时间。
- 避免使用过多不常用的字体,以免增加页面加载负担。
5. **使用字体栈**:
- 使用字体栈(font stack)来指定多个字体,确保在不同设备上都有合适的字体显示。
- 例如:`font-family: Arial, Helvetica, sans-serif;` 表示如果浏览器没有Arial字体,会尝试使用Helvetica,如果这两种字体都没有,则会使用sans-serif作为默认字体。
6. **自定义字体**:
- 如果需要使用特定字体,可以考虑使用CSS3的@font-face规则来加载自定义字体。
- 确保自定义字体文件被正确上传到服务器,并在CSS中正确引用。
7. **响应式设计**:
- 考虑到不同设备屏幕尺寸和分辨率,确保字体在不同设备上都能清晰显示。
- 使用相对单位(如`em`、`rem`)来设置字体大小,以便更好地适应不同屏幕。
8. **测试和调整**:
- 在不同的设备和操作系统上测试字体显示效果,确保字体在不同环境下的显示一致性。
- 根据测试结果调整字体大小、样式和颜色,以达到最佳的视觉效果。
9. **考虑用户偏好**:
- 允许用户通过浏览器设置更改字体大小和样式,以满足不同用户的个性化需求。
- 确保页面在用户自定义字体设置下依然显示正常。
10. **保持一致性**:
- 在整个网站或应用中保持一致的字体使用,以提供一致的用户体验。
- 避免在同一页面中混合使用过多不同的字体,以免造成视觉混乱。
通过合理运用`font-family`属性,并考虑以上这些要点,可以有效提升页面在不同设备和操作系统上的字体适配效果,从而提高用户体验和页面质量。